+ # Takes a camel case `self` and converts it to snake case
+ #
+ # assert "randomMethodId".to_snake_case == "random_method_id"
+ #
+ # If `self` is upper, it is returned unchanged
+ #
+ # assert "RANDOM_METHOD_ID".to_snake_case == "RANDOM_METHOD_ID"
+ #
+ # If the identifier is prefixed by an underscore, the underscore is ignored
+ #
+ # assert "_privateField".to_snake_case == "_private_field"
+ fun to_snake_case: SELFTYPE
+ do
+ if self.is_upper then return self
+
+ var new_str = new FlatBuffer.with_capacity(self.length)
+ var is_first_char = true
+
+ for char in self.chars do
+ if is_first_char then
+ new_str.add(char.to_lower)
+ is_first_char = false
+ else if char.is_upper then
+ new_str.add('_')
+ new_str.add(char.to_lower)
+ else
+ new_str.add(char)
+ end
+ end
+
+ return new_str.to_s
+ end

+ # Takes a snake case `self` and converts it to camel case
+ #
+ # assert "random_method_id".to_camel_case == "randomMethodId"
+ #
+ # If the identifier is prefixed by an underscore, the underscore is ignored
+ #
+ # assert "_private_field".to_camel_case == "_privateField"
+ #
+ # If `self` is upper, it is returned unchanged
+ #
+ # assert "RANDOM_ID".to_camel_case == "RANDOM_ID"
+ #
+ # If there are several consecutive underscores, they are considered as a single one
+ #
+ # assert "random__method_id".to_camel_case == "randomMethodId"
+ fun to_camel_case: SELFTYPE
+ do
+ if self.is_upper then return self
+
+ var new_str = new FlatBuffer
+ var is_first_char = true
+ var follows_us = false
+
+ for char in self.chars do
+ if is_first_char then
+ new_str.add(char)
+ is_first_char = false
+ else if char == '_' then
+ follows_us = true
+ else if follows_us then
+ new_str.add(char.to_upper)
+ follows_us = false
+ else
+ new_str.add(char)
+ end
+ end
+
+ return new_str.to_s
+ end
